You can now set custom ringtones on iPhone Xs, iPhone Xs Max, and iPhone Xr. We will be teaching you to do that here through a very easy method. With custom ringtones, you can know who is calling your phone without even picking up your phone. You can assign different ringtones to different contacts on your list to help you know who is calling before you even get to your phone or take your phone out of your pocket. You can set a custom ringtone to a specific contact or group of people, depending on the one you want.

For example, you can set a particular ringtone for all your colleagues so when that specific ringtone to assigned to all your colleagues’ rings, then you know it is work-related. You can do the same for family, friends and any other group you might think of. In addition to that, you can also set custom notification sounds for your apps.

How To Set Custom Ringtones On iPhone Xs, iPhone Xs Max, and iPhone Xr

The procedure to set custom ringtones on iPhone Xs, Xs Max and Xr is quite easy and straightforward. All you have to do is get a music you would like to use for the custom Ringtone, crop out the 30 seconds part needed for the Ringtones, change the file format and upload it to iTunes to be used as your custom ringtone. Don’t worry, it is actually easier than it looks. To do all that, follow the outlined step by step guide below.

– First, you’ll have to make sure you iTunes app is up-to-date. If it isn’t, Update it.

– Once you’re done Updating the app, Open the iTunes App, Search for the music you would like to use.

– Once you’ve seen the music, Right-Click on the music and select Get Info from the drop-down Menu to crop out the 30 seconds part(Or Less) you need for the custom Ringtone.

– Next, Right-click on the music again and select Create AAC Version to create an AAC Version of the music.

– Now, Rename the newly created AAC Version file extension from .m4a to .m4r and save.

– Upload the newly renamed .m4r file to iTunes and Sync to your iPhone.

– Now that the hard part is over, all you have to do is going to the Settings Menu on your iPhone, Click on Sounds and Select Ringtones. From here, you can choose any song to use as your custom ringtone. (The .m4r file you just synced)
